Lilliputian (http://definr.com/Lilliputian)

     adj 1: relating to or characteristic of the imaginary country of
            Lilliput; "the Lilliputian population" [syn: Lilliputian]
     2: very small; "diminutive in stature"; "a lilliputian chest of
        drawers"; "her petite figure"; "tiny feet" [syn: bantam,
         diminutive, midget, petite, tiny]
     3: (informal terms) small and of little importance; "a fiddling
        sum of money"; "a footling gesture"; "our worries are
        lilliputian compared with those of countries that are at
        war"; "a little (or small) matter"; "Mickey Mouse
        regulations"; "a dispute over niggling details"; "limited
        to petty enterprises"; "piffling efforts"; "giving a
        police officer a free meal may be against the law, but it
        seems to be a picayune infraction" [syn: fiddling, footling,
         little, Mickey Mouse, niggling, piddling, piffling,
         petty, picayune, trivial]
     n 1: a very small person (resembling a Lilliputian)
     2: a 6-inch tall inhabitant of Lilliput in Swift's Gulliver's
        Travels [syn: Lilliputian]
